Fans of the ABENOBASHI anime will see even more changes in the second volume that make the manga a fresh experience. It may not be for everyone, anyway.the humor gets horn-dog juvenile and lowbrow often, which is an advisory unless you like that sort of thing. Again, the trick is not to take it seriously if you can't do that, then this just isn't for you. If you can wade through the sea of puns of self-knowing parody, though, ABENOBASHI is still a fun-filled ride. Inside jokes dominate, almost making the conflict in the story (what makes us care for the characters in the first place!) fall to the wayside, and only the most seasoned manga fans will understand and appreciate every reference. More than once, even after a particular critical point I can't spoil here, the plot is almost lost in the silliness. In the manga, when we finally discover how a tragic romance started it all, the jokes simply don't let up! In the hands of a good writer, comedy can be awesome, but in the parody-loving world of the ABENOBASHI manga, the jokes tend to overwhelm the story. These friends have already tumbled through a bunch of parallel universes that each reflected a particular obsession for the geeky Sasshi, and they're not done yet as they encounter worlds dominated by everything from sports fetishism and Harry Potter to martial arts movies and comic books and everything in between! The further they get, the stakes get higher and the odds of escape get slimmer. It appears, however, that the Asahina family will be closing up shop in the near future as part of redevelopment in the area and moving to Hokkaido, forcing Arumi to leave Sasshi behind. Arumi's eccentric father and stubborn grandfather run a French restaurant in the Shopping Arcade known as the Grill Pelican. A sensible and pragmatic girl, who acts as the more rational counterweight to Sasshi's oddball antics, Arumi can often be found keeping Sasshi in line by smacking him with her paper fan whenever he makes stupid comments or is up to no good. Sasshi spends his lazy days hanging out with his best friend Arumi, having practically grown up together with her in the shopping arcade.Īrumi's the quintessential girl next door - literally, in Sasshi's case.
